Clal Insurance Enterprises Holdings Ltd Invests $79.29 Million in Palo Alto Networks, Inc. $PANW

Clal Insurance Enterprises Holdings Ltd acquired a new position in Palo Alto Networks, Inc. (NASDAQ:PANWFree Report) in the second qu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or acquired 232,499 shares of the network technology company’s stock, valued at approximately $79,287,000.

Palo Alto Networks (NASDAQ:PANWG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, June 2nd. The network technology company reported $0.85 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.79 by $0.06. Palo Alto Networks had a net margin of 7.95% and a return on equity of 10.53%. The company had revenue of $3 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.94 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$0.37 EPS. The company’s revenue was up 31.1% on a year-over-year basis. Palo Alto Networks has set its FY 2026 guidance at 3.770-3.790 EPS and its Q4 2026 guidance at 0.960-0.980 EPS. Palo Alto Networks Company Profile

(Free Report)

Palo Alto Networks (NASDAQ: PANW) is a cybersecurity company founded in 2005 and headquartered in Santa Clara, California. The firm develops a broad suite of security products and services designed to prevent successful cyberattacks and protect enterprise networks, clouds, and endpoints. Built around a platform strategy, its offerings target threat prevention, detection, response and governance across hybrid and multi-cloud environments.

The company’s product portfolio includes next‑generation firewalls as a core on‑premises capability, alongside cloud‑delivered security services and software for securing public and private clouds.
